Posts: 906 Location: Canada | The Revo Winch is a bass reel. The Revo TORO winch in the 4.6:1 gear ratio is a musky reel and will come in two sizes a 50 and a 60 in right-handed or a 51 and a 61 in a left-handed. what do you plan to use the reel for mostly? | ||

Posts: 1082 Location: Aurora | Call Abu and give them the foot number off of your reel and tell them you want a 5.4 gear set (main & pinion). Bout $50 all said & done and replacement is pretty straight forward. Abu Garcia Customer Service 1900 18th Street Spirit Lake, IA 51360 (800) 228-4272 [email protected] | ||
